Календарь знаменательных и памятных дат по Новосибирской области, 2011 год
А П Р Е Л Ь 58 исследования которой складывались из работ его учеников и последователей в различных новоси- бирских институтах. Под его руководством и при его участии были созданы языки программирова- ния Альфа, Альфа-6 и трансляторы с них. Систе- ма « Альфа » стала первой оптимизирующей систе- мой программирования для сложных языков. А. П. Ершов выступал как признанный авто- ритет и вдумчивый эксперт многих советских про- граммных проектов – они задумывались и выпол- нялись под его влиянием. Будучи внимательным и заботливым учителем, он уделял много време- ни подготовке программистов. Среди его учени- ков – большое число кандидатов наук и несколь- ко докторов наук. Преподавательскую деятель- ность Андрей Петрович начал еще с 1956 г. в МГУ, а затем с 1961 г. – в НГУ (с 1968 г. – в качестве про- фессора), в котором он был организатором и бес- сменным руководителем коллектива, ведущего подготовку студентов и аспирантов в области сис- темного и теоретического программирования. В 1970-х годах Ершов разработал типовую, общую для многих языков схему трансляции, пригодную для создания фрагментов оптимизи- рованных трансляторов. Эта схема охватывала многие задачи автоматизации программирова- ния: анализ свойств программ, систем преобразо- вания программ, разработки входных языков, разработки оптимизирующих трансляторов. Для решения этой проблемы требовался специальный язык, чтобы на нем можно было описать все воз- никающие проблемы. Такой универсальный про- граммирующий процессор и его внутренний язык описания был создан и получил название « Бета » . Кроме того, в это же время была создана вычис- лительная система « Аист » . В эти же годы Ершов активно занимается педагогической деятельностью. Вокруг него скла- дывается неформальный коллектив научных со- трудников ряда академических институтов (прежде всего, Вычислительного центра СО АН СССР) и Новосибирского университета, педвузов- ских и школьных преподавателей, проводивший широкую программу экспериментов, исследова- ний и разработок в направлении школьной ин- форматики. В 1981 г. на 3-й Всемирной конференции ИФИП (Международной федерации по обработке информации) и ЮНЕСКО по применению ЭВМ в обучении, в Лозанне (Швейцария), А. П. Ершов делает доклад под названием « Программирова- ние – вторая грамотность » . Название доклада бы- стро становится лозунгом. В Новосибирске начи- наются эксперименты по преподаванию програм- мирования, а затем и информатики школьникам. Разрабатывается компьютер Агат, обучающая си- стема « Школьница » и язык « Рапира » . В середине 1980-х годов Ершов предложил создать открытый, развиваемый язык, на котором можно описать будущую программу, конструкции, ее образую- щие, и объекты предметной области задачи. Этот язык получил наименование « Лексикон » . В 1985 г. Андреем Петровичем совместно с группой соавторов был выпущеншкольный учеб- ник « Основы информатики и вычислительной тех- ники » (ОИВТ) и началось преподавание информа- тики как учебного предмета во многих школах Советского Союза. Для записи алгоритмов в этом учебнике применялся алголоподобный язык, так называемый Русский алгоритмический язык (или Учебный алгоритмический язык). Реализацией этого языка стал Е-практикум, разработанный на механико-математическом факультете МГУ. Ершов так же являлся одним из пионеров российской корпусной лингвистики, по его иници- ативе в 1985 г. был создан Отдел Машинного фон- да русского языка при Институте русского языка АН СССР, после состоявшейся в 1983 г. специаль- ной всесоюзной конференции. С апреля 1987 г. Андрей Петрович был пред- седателем Научного совета АН СССР по комплек- сной проблеме « Кибернетика » , координирующего все отечественные академические исследования по информатике и программированию. Трудно переоценить роль А. П. Ершова как организатора науки: много сил ученый отдал под- готовке кадров, был организатором и активным участником многих международных конференций и конгрессов, ученых групп, был редактором или членом редколлегии как русских журналов « Мик- ропроцессорные средства и системы » , « Кибернети- ка » , « Программирование » , так и международных – Acta Informatica, Information Processing Letters, Theoretical Computer Science, активным деятелем Международной федерации по обработке инфор- мации (ИФИП). Труды А. П. Ершова по информа- тике, в том числе по теоретическому и системно- му программированию, получили международное признание: он был членом Американской ассоци- ации по вычислительной технике (ACM) (1965), почетным членом Британского общества по вычис- лительной технике (1974). Огромная научная, организационная и педагогическая деятельность Ершова была признана в стране. Он награжден несколькими орденами Советского Союза. В 1983 г. за существенный вклад в теорию смешанных вы-
Made with FlippingBook
RkJQdWJsaXNoZXIy MTY3OTQ2